Exercise 5-9 (Static) Contribution margin and break-even LO P2 Sunn Company manufactures a single product that sells for $180 per unit and whose variable costs are $135 per unit. The company's annual fixed costs are $562,500. (a) Compute the company's contribution margin per unit. Sales per unit Less: Variable cost per unit S 180 per unit 135 per unit Contribution margin $ 45 per unit (b) Compute the company's contribution margin ratio.
